WebAug 5, 2024 · At this time, due to the USPS waiving the signature requirement for Express Mail, registered mail is the only authorized way to send collateral secret and below information through the U.S. postal service. Do not send any classified material without first ensuring the package will be delivered with the required signature. WebAug 10, 2024 · How much does it cost to send certified mail 2024? According to the following breakdown, on July 10, 2024, it will cost $7.85 to send a First-Class Letter via Certified Mail® with a hard copy Return Receipt: $0.60 for postage, $4.00 for the certification fee, and $3.25 for the hard copy of the return receipt. WebOct 8, 2024 · Certified mail can be sent with restricted delivery, which ensures that only a particular person is allowed to accept a mail piece. ... Express mail also provides proof of delivery; however, its main emphasis is on guaranteed delivery within a specified period of time, usually one day. Certified mail does not provide a guaranteed delivery date ...
